Understanding the Conversion Factor



The foundation of any metric-imperial conversion lies in the conversion factor. One inch is defined as exactly 2.54 centimeters. This means that 1 inch = 2.54 cm, and conversely, 1 cm = 1/2.54 inches ≈ 0.3937 inches. This constant relationship allows us to accurately translate measurements between the two systems. Understanding this factor is key to performing any conversion successfully. We will utilize this factor in our calculations.


Calculating 10.5 cm to Inches



To convert 10.5 cm to inches, we use the conversion factor: 1 inch = 2.54 cm. We can set up a proportion:

1 inch / 2.54 cm = x inches / 10.5 cm

To solve for 'x' (the equivalent in inches), we cross-multiply:

2.54 cm x inches = 1 inch 10.5 cm

Now, we isolate 'x':

x inches = (1 inch 10.5 cm) / 2.54 cm

x inches ≈ 4.133858 inches

Therefore, 10.5 centimeters is approximately equal to 4.13 inches. It's important to note that we've rounded the answer to four decimal places for accuracy. Depending on the context, you might round to fewer decimal places. For example, in a woodworking project, rounding to two decimal places (4.13 inches) would likely be sufficient.

Beyond the Calculation: Approximations and Accuracy



While precise calculation is important, understanding approximations is also valuable. You can mentally estimate the conversion using the approximate relationship 1 cm ≈ 0.4 inches. For 10.5 cm, a quick mental calculation would be 10.5 x 0.4 = 4.2 inches, which is a reasonable approximation. However, remember that this is an estimate and should not be used in situations requiring high precision.
